>我在谷歌中搜索过,但没有找到任何相关的 ans 来自动创建从 Jenkins 到 Jira 的问题,如果任何作业状态失败。
我发现,我们可以配置 Jira 进行 Junit 测试。例如。如果任何测试用例失败,Jenkins 将向 Jira 提出请求。但是我希望构建失败时相同的过程。
提前谢谢。
JIRA Pipeline Steps 插件提供了许多步骤,允许您从 Jenkins Pipeline 与 JIRA 进行交互。
我假设jiraNewIssue
步骤就是您正在寻找的。在管道的失败后步骤中使用此选项,它将为你创建问题。
类似的东西(未经测试(:
pipeline {
stages {
...
}
post {
failure {
jiraNewIssue(...)
}
}
}